Makapapasok na muli ang mga biyaherong Filipino sa Oman matapos alisin ang temporary travel ban sa lahat ng trabahador at turista ngayong araw, Huwebes, September 2, 2021.
Inanunsyo ito ni Department of Labor and Employment spokesperson Rolly Francia sa isang virtual forum, kung saan ipinadala umano ng Muscat ang desisyon kay Labor Secretary Silvestre Bello III.
“The Secretary wishes to announce that the Sultanate of Oman, effective today, is set to admit traveling Filipinos, overseas Filipino workers (OFWs), and tourists likewise, are allowed to enter the Sultanate of Oman based on the communication sent him,” pahayag ni Francia.
Sa ngayon, nakabilang ang Oman sa listahan ng Pilipinas na may nakataas na travel restrictions na epektibo hanggang September 5.
Pero, sinabi ni Francia na malamang ay buksan na rin ng gobyerno ng Pilipinas ang pagbiyahe sa Oman kapag naglabas ng clearance ang Inter-Agency Task Force for the Management of Emerging Infectious Diseases (IATF-EID)”.
“So we will just wait. Although we had preliminary word that such will be lifted with the effectivity of the travel ban to other countries that will, that will end on September 5. The reciprocal decision of the Philippine Overseas Employment Administration to lift the ban to Oman will be lifted also on the 5th of September,” dagdag pa ng opisyal.
“So as soon as the new validity of that extension lapses then that will be the time that we will reciprocate with our own lifting of the ban through the POEA,” paliwanag ni Francia.
